The primary appeal of using a trainer in F.E.A.R. 3 lies in the shift of power dynamics. In the standard campaign, players often find themselves suppressed by Armacham soldiers or overwhelmed by the terrifying "Phase Commander" enemies. A trainer with 20 options effectively transforms the game from a survival horror experience into a power fantasy. By enabling features like infinite health, unlimited ammunition, and no-reload modifiers, the player removes the tension of resource management. This allows for a more cinematic approach to combat, where one can appreciate the destructible environments and the advanced particle effects of the LithTech engine without the constant threat of a "Game Over" screen.
